This hand-coloured fashion plate is from The Queen, a monthly magazine published in London. The plate illustrates a day dress and an evening dress and is dated, 8 September, 1877. It is signed, 'P. VĂ©lard'.

The fashion at this time was for solid, stiff textiles. Instead of soft flounces, there were knife pleats. Bows and sashes had a deliberately flattened appearance. Interest in the back of dresses persisted and trains emphasized this trend.

The Queen was originally founded in 1861 by Samuel Beeton, the husband of the famous Mrs Beeton who wrote the world-renowned cookery book. At first, the magazine had little fashion content and its format was more like a newspaper.
